Official abstract text for this publication.
A mobile terminal includes an input unit that is capable of receiving input of a dispatch request and a destination and a position determiner that is capable of obtaining a terminal position which is its own current position. In accordance with the dispatch request, an autonomous vehicle is designated as a vehicle that is to be dispatched. The autonomous vehicle includes an autonomous driving controller that performs driving control so as to track the mobile terminal based on the terminal position while on its way to pick up the user.

The invention claimed is: 1. An autonomous vehicle dispatch system comprising: a mobile terminal carried by a user, the mobile terminal including an input unit that is capable of receiving input of a dispatch request and a destination and a position determiner that is capable of obtaining a terminal position which is its own current position; and an autonomous vehicle that, in accordance with the dispatch request, is designated as a vehicle that is to be dispatched, a vehicle control device that is capable of communication with the mobile terminal and the autonomous vehicle, wherein the input unit of the mobile terminal is capable of receiving input of a waiting location provided around the terminal position as a pickup location, wherein the vehicle control device comprises: a traveling route generator that generates a traveling route that connects from a current position of the autonomous vehicle to the destination via the pickup location; and a transceiver that is capable of transmitting information concerning the travel route to the autonomous vehicle, wherein the autonomous vehicle includes an autonomous driving controller that performs driving control based on the traveling route, wherein, after reception of the dispatch request, the transceiver intermittently receives information concerning the terminal position from the mobile terminal, wherein when the traveling route generator detects that the mobile terminal is moving away from the pickup location over time based on multiple terminal positions intermittently received, the traveling route generator designates a most recent terminal position as a new pickup location and generates a new traveling route that passes through the new pickup location, and wherein the autonomous driving controller of the autonomous vehicle is configured to perform the driving control based on the new traveling route, wherein the traveling route generator obtains a change in a distance between the terminal position and the pickup location over a five most recent terminal positions intermittently received, and when the traveling route generator detects that the mobile terminal is moving away from the pickup location over a predetermined time based on the obtained change in the distance, the traveling route generator designates the most recently received terminal position as the new pickup location, and generates the new traveling route. 2. The autonomous vehicle dispatch system according to claim 1 , wherein the mobile terminal includes a display that is capable of displaying a map image which depicts the traveling route. 3. The autonomous vehicle dispatch system according to claim 2 , wherein the vehicle control device includes an arrival time calculator that calculates an estimated time of arrival at which the dispatched vehicle is expected to arrive at the pickup location, wherein the display of the mobile terminal is capable of displaying the estimated time of arrival. 4. An autonomous vehicle that is capable of communication with a mobile terminal, the mobile terminal including an input unit that is capable of receiving input of a dispatch request and a destination and a position determiner that is capable of obtaining a terminal position which is its own current position, wherein, in response to output of the dispatch request from the mobile terminal, in accordance with the dispatch request, the autonomous vehicle is designated as a vehicle that is to be dispatched, and wherein the autonomous vehicle includes: a travel route generator that generates a travel route that connects from a self vehicle position to the destination via a pickup location provided around the terminal position input through the input unit of the mobile terminal, and an autonomous driving controller that performs driving control based on the traveling route, wherein when the traveling route generator detects that the mobile terminal is moving away from the pickup location over time based on multiple terminal positions intermittently received, the traveling route generator designates a most recently-received terminal position as a new pickup location, and generates a new traveling route that passes through the new pickup location, and the autonomous driving controller of the autonomous vehicle is configured to perform the driving control based on the new traveling route, wherein the traveling route generator obtains a change in distance between the terminal position and the pickup location over a five most recent terminal positions intermittently received, and when the traveling route generator detects that the mobile terminal is moving away from the pickup location over a predetermined time based on the obtained change in the distance, the traveling route generator designates the most recently received terminal position as the new pickup location, and generates the new traveling route.
